Philip Sekulic holds the edge as the higher-ranked player at ATP No. 354 over Justin Boulais (No. 428) in their ATP Challenger Wuning 2 first-round match on hard courts in China, leveraging a prior 6-3, 6-2 straight-sets win in the 2023 Granby Challenger on the same surface. Both arrived off recent defeats at last week's Wuning 1 Challenger to Fajing Sun—Sekulic in the second round (7-6, 6-3) and Boulais in the quarterfinals (6-1, 6-1)—highlighting solid but vulnerable hard-court form this year (Sekulic 13-7, Boulais 12-5). The contest, suspended mid-second set with Sekulic up 4-3 on serve, reflects trader consensus on his ranking and head-to-head advantage amid a closely contested matchup. Resumption timing and service holds will be pivotal.

This market will resolve to 'Justin Boulais' if Justin Boulais advances against Philip Sekulic.
This market will resolve to 'Philip Sekulic' if Philip Sekulic advances against Justin Boulais.
If the match is canceled (not played at all), ends in a tie, or is delayed beyond 7 days from the scheduled date without a winner determined, this market will resolve to 50-50.
If the match begins but is not completed, and one player advances due to the opponent's retirement, default, or disqualification, this market will resolve to the player who advances.
If the match ends in a walkover (player withdraws before the start and the other advances automatically), this market will resolve to 50-50.
The primary resolution source will be official information from the ATP Tour. A consensus of credible reporting may also be used.
